Job-Specific Essential Duties and Responsibilities:
-
Systems engineer will be responsible for managing and configuring file transfer and EDI environments.
-
Responsible for out-of-hours support for any failed processing.
-
Responsible for high level design and implementation around file transfer jobs and service stability.
-
Responsible for high level design and implementation of EDI X12 transactions and service stability.
-
Act as a technical SME during escalated P1/P2 issues.

Job-Specific Minimum Requirements:
-
Bachelor's degree. Additional years of relevant experience will be considered in lieu of degree.
-
Minimum 3 years of experience with EDI X12 healthcare transactions using EDI tools such as IBM Sterling Gentran and IBM's ITXA.
-
Minimum 3 years of experience with managed file transfer configuration and support using tools such as Axway SecureTransport and Sterling File Gateway.
-
Proficiency in VB/C Sharp .net and Python scripting.
